Understanding the Givenchy Legacy:

Before we dissect the intricacies of the PL line, it's crucial to understand the foundational principles that underpin the Givenchy brand. Founded by Hubert de Givenchy in 1952, the house quickly established itself as a purveyor of refined elegance. Givenchy's designs were characterized by a unique blend of classic tailoring, innovative silhouettes, and a distinctly Parisian sensibility. His collaborations with iconic figures like Audrey Hepburn cemented the brand's association with timeless grace and understated luxury. This legacy of sophistication and impeccable craftsmanship continues to inform every aspect of the Givenchy brand, including its more contemporary lines like the PL collection.
